Our client is looking to recruit a part-time Aftersales Retention Executive for their prestigious car dealership. The objective of the position is to drive work into the Aftersales department to increase profitability, making inbound and outbound calls to existing owners with customer satisfaction and retention being the main focus.
The successful candidate will be an excellent communicator who is driven, has an outstanding telephone manner and can demonstrate the following qualities and knowledge:
- Passion for customer service
- Ability to manage own workload
- Enthusiastic
- Ability to work under pressure
- Able to work as part of a team whilst using own initiative
- Maximise business opportunity, upselling products
- Accurate data inputting
- Self-motivated and target driven
- Adhering to brand standards
Previous experience in this or a similar role is essential, and a sales background would be a distinct advantage.
Working days are Monday, Tuesday and Friday 8:00am - 5:30pm, with Saturday mornings 8:30am - 12:30pm on a rota basis paid at overtime.
22,760 Basic (Pro-rata) plus OT for Saturday mornings 12.5k Commission (Pro-rata) Uncapped.
